MAGENTA is a leading Social and Behavioural Change (SBC) Research and Communications agency that specialises in understanding human decision-making processes in order to design communications solutions for positive change in fragile and development settings. We implement programmes across the Middle East, Africa, Latin America & the Caribbean, and Asia regions, using the latest in behavioural science principles and a rigorous approach to research, strategy, campaign design and implementation.  

 

Our client base includes UN agencies, INGOs, governments and the private sector. We aim to amplify the voices of local actors while bringing international expertise and methodological rigour. To do so, we partner with civil society, creative agencies, media, and academics to design innovative, relevant and impactful solutions to some of the most challenging problems of our time. Whether we are aiming to shift parenting practices to improve children’s outcomes or to understand how social norms underpin corruption, we always go the extra mile to ensure we can create positive impact for some of the most underserved populations in the world.  

 

MAGENTA’s team operates across multiple regions and countries on a range of projects that include research, strategy development, SBC intervention implementation, and evaluation. We currently operate in Asia, Africa, Middle East, and Latin America & The Caribbean

Responsibilities

The Finance & Admin Officer will be leading on all Admin tasks, supporting other departments also as required.

People and Culture

·       Recruitment - full lifecycle of recruitment of new staff

·       Onboarding – Contracting, deployment and onboarding of new staff.

·       Management of offboarding of Staff

·       Robust management of P&C policies and systems

Procurement

·       Manage and track procurement requests in line with procurement policy

·       Promote excellent value for money with all purchases

·       Maintain the vendor and contract databases ensuring information is upto date.

·       Risk manage vendor agreements through advice to contract Approvers.

·       Robust management of Procurement policies and systems

Administration

·       Manage the travel process, including travel budgeting, flight booking, accommodation booking, creating travel information forms, visas etc.

·       Support on ensuring adequate security of team members while traveling, through effective liaison with security providers

·       Other appropriate administrative requirements as the request of the Team leads.

·       Maintain Records of Company Assets

Knowledge Management

·       Ensure that project knowledge is upto date, accurate and at a high quality.

·       Work with Project Team Leads to ensure that requirements are known.

Growth

·       Support in operational requirements of proposal developments. Including filling out supporting documents, identifying local partners and securing teaming agreements

Finance

·       Conduct monthly project financial reconciliations with team leads.

·       Assist Finance Controller in collection and recording of financial transactions related to the Africa region in MAGENTA’s ERP system and reconciliation of spending on MAGENTA’s projects.

·       Support or lead (based on experience) the financial management of MAGENTA’s grants.
